Rhea M. (Johnson) Brajdic Yardley, 86, of Greensburg, died Sunday, June 23, 2024, in her home surrounded by her loving family. She was born August 20, 1937, in Mill Run, a daughter of the late Elliott and Mildred (Gough) Johnson. Rhea was an incredible wife, mother, sister, friend, and caretaker. She touched everyone who crossed her path and made them feel special. It did not matter if you were two or 92. Rhea had a unique knack of finding the good in everyone. Rhea was the epitome of class, full of warmth, and was always welcoming. In addition to her parents, she was preceded in death by her first husband, Edward T. Brajdic, Sr.; her second husband, John L. Yardley; three brothers, Billy Johnson, Chuck Johnson, and Lewis Johnson; and her step-grandson, Ryan Owens. She is survived by her daughter, Linda R. Brajdic; three sons, Dr. Edward T. Brajdic, Jr. (Barb), William E. Brajdic, and Richard A. Brajdic (Sonya); two step-daughters, Tammy Owens (Dan), and Jan Erny (Jim); three grandchildren, Stephanie Hoover (Jamie), Carissa Gibson (Kevin), and Kyle Brajdic; three step-grandchildren, Danielle Veahman (Jason), Ashlee Erny, and Jimmy Erny (Marissa); numerous great-grandchildren, and her brother, James Johnson (Joyce). Friends will be received from 4 to 7 PM Thursday at the LEO M. BACHA FUNERAL HOME, INC., 516 Stanton Street, Greensburg. A funeral liturgy will begin at 11 AM Friday in the funeral home. Interment will follow in Greensburg Catholic Cemetery. The family would like to extend a special thank you to Rhea’s caregivers, Jamie, Cecelia, and Jan for their loving and compassionate care. www.bachafh.com
